ComfyUI_SmartLML
Smart Language Model Loader for ComfyUI — two nodes that load and run vision-language models, text-only LLMs, WD14 taggers, and object detection across 8 backends. Pick a model from the unified registry dropdown, choose a task, and generate.
Backward Compatibility
v3.0.0 is a breaking release. All v2 nodes have been removed. Workflows using the old
Smart Language Model Loader v2 [SmartLML],Smart Language Model Loader v2 [Eclipse],Smart Language Model Loader v3 [SmartLML], orPipe Out LM Advanced Optionsnodes will need to be recreated with the new Smart Model Loader [SML] and Smart Detection [SML] nodes.
Nodes
- Smart Model Loader [SML] — VLM/LLM generation, WD14 tagging, multi-task chaining (up to 4 tasks)
- Smart Detection [SML] — Object detection with Florence-2, Qwen VL, and YOLO. Outputs bounding boxes, masks, and Impact Pack–compatible SEGS
What It Does
- Describe & analyze images — generate captions, detailed descriptions, cinematic scene breakdowns, or structured analyses from any image
- Process text — expand prompts, refine descriptions, rewrite style, convert between tags and natural language, translate, summarize
- Tag images — WD14 tagger with booru-style tag output (5 model variants)
- Chain tasks — run up to 4 tasks sequentially, each feeding its output to the next
- Detect & locate — object detection, phrase grounding, region captioning, instance segmentation (Florence-2, Qwen VL, YOLO)
Supported Models
| Family | Vision | Backends | Examples | |--------|:------:|----------|----------| | Qwen (Qwen2.5-VL, Qwen3-VL) | ✅ | Transformers, GGUF, vLLM, SGLang, Ollama | Qwen2.5-VL-3B/7B, Qwen3-VL-8B | | Mistral (Mistral3, Ministral3) | ✅ | Transformers, vLLM, SGLang, Ollama | Ministral-3-3B/8B-Instruct | | Florence-2 | ✅ | Transformers | base, large, base-ft, large-ft, PromptGen | | LLaVA | ✅ | Transformers, GGUF, Ollama | v1.6-vicuna-7b, mistral-7b | | LLM (text-only) | ❌ | GGUF, Ollama | Lexi-Llama-3-8B, Mistral-7B-Instruct | | YOLO | ✅ | Ultralytics (local) | face_yolov8m, hand_yolov8s, person_yolov8m-seg | | WD14 Tagger | ✅ | ONNX (local) | convnext-v3, eva02-large-v3, swinv2-v3 |
Backends
| Backend | Type | Notes |
|---------|------|-------|
| Transformers | Local | HuggingFace, full precision or FP8, Flash Attention 2 / SDPA |
| GGUF | Local | llama-cpp-python, 10+ quantization levels (Q3–Q8, IQ3–IQ4) |
| Ollama | Docker | Recommended for easy setup, auto-pulls models, NVIDIA + AMD/ROCm |
| vLLM | Docker | Multi-GPU batched inference, NVIDIA + AMD/ROCm |
| SGLang | Docker | Multi-GPU with RadixAttention, NVIDIA + AMD/ROCm |
| llama.cpp | Docker | Lightweight GGUF inference, CPU/GPU hybrid |
| YOLO | Local | Ultralytics object detection & segmentation, auto-discovers local .pt models |
| WD14 | Local | ONNX-based image tagging (SmilingWolf models) |

Key Features
- Registry-based model selection — unified dropdown with models grouped by backend, auto-downloads from HuggingFace on first use with integrity verification
- Multi-task chaining — chain up to 4 tasks sequentially with few-shot training applied per task
- Few-shot training — per-task example pairs (user-editable in
config/) for consistent output style - Editable system prompts — customize per-task instructions in
config/system_prompts.json - Mode bar — toggle chips for Multi-Task, Cleanup, Keep Loaded, Advanced
- Keep model loaded — persist model in VRAM across executions
- Docker lifecycle — auto-start/stop containers, stale image detection, cross-platform (Windows/Linux/macOS)
- Image passthrough — input images flow through to the output for downstream nodes
- Config protection — user settings preserved across updates via
.defaults/extraction

Installation
Install via ComfyUI Manager or clone directly:
cd ComfyUI/custom_nodes
git clone https://github.com/r-vage/ComfyUI_SmartLML.git
cd ComfyUI_SmartLML
pip install -r requirements.txt
File Structure
| Path | Purpose |
|------|---------|
| config.json | Main config: LLM folder path, log level, HF token |
| docker_config.json | Docker backend settings: ports, timeouts, images |
| registry/ | Model registry JSON files (per-backend + user models + defaults) |
| config/ | Few-shot training, system prompts |
| .defaults/ | Git-tracked default files (.example suffix); extracted on first run, never overwrites |
